Video Competition – Our Teams Create Their Films

December was a very busy month for our 225 preparations, mainly around the Schools Video Project.

Along with Eliza from CRT and Tina from Muddy Publishing, John, Gill and Sharon made several visits to our partner schools in December. Initially 4 half day visits took place to plan the stories, decide what format the videos were going to use and write scripts. The children took the lead in these discussions, with some guidance from us and the teachers. We were all impressed with the creativity and enthusiasm of the children. We returned to each of the schools to carry out the filming and recording of singing, voice overs etc. Now the work is over to the editor, Tina, and we cannot wait to see the final results. We would like to thank the teachers and pupils of Ysgol y Cribath, Abercrave, Ysgol Gynradd Trebannws, St Joseph’s Catholic Primary school and Morriston Primary School for taking part so wholeheartedly in the project. The videos will form part of our exhibition in the National Waterfront Museum from April to September 2023. Work on the rest of the exhibition is also moving ahead at pace now.
